Subject: Cut-over complete — incremental rebuilds on Pagewright

Team,

The Pagewright static site pipeline now runs incremental rebuilds as of 06:00. Full rebuilds remain available behind a manual flag. Median publish time dropped from 14 minutes to 40 seconds across the Quillmont docs properties. No rollback needed; old full-build workers are drained. The live builder settings after cut-over are listed below.

deployment values, kawip-kafog:
belath:
  pin: 3709
  tenant: ulaox
  seal: seal_25075386
  metrics_host: metrics.belath.halixhq.test
  standby_team: gormir
  escalation: wenys-fenwyn
  nonce: 26e5f7

// LOCKER_GRANT_WINDOW_SECS: how long a Sudsport locker stays unlocked
// after a resident taps in. We bumped it from 20 to 45 because folks
// kept getting locked out mid-load. Don't raise it further without
// checking the dorm pilot metrics. For the sync, the rollout build is
// pinned by the token below.

session token of kahag-bawip = htk6_729d08

Subject: DeployBot hookup for weekly sync

Hey Larkspur team,

Quick one before Thursday's sync: our DeployBot is ready to post deploy statuses into your shared channel. It pings on start, success, and rollback — nothing noisy, promise. Tomas will demo the flow live if time allows.

To wire it up on your side, just register the webhook and authenticate using the bearer token below.

login token, yajeg-fawif: eyJhbGciOiJIUzI1NiIsInR5cCI6IkpXVCJ9.eyJzdWIiOiIEdPQYnZXaZIn0.HSRTnYZBx0Qc

**Ticket: Vault locked — can't adjust tenant quotas**

Heads up, support folks: the Quillbrook quota vault auto-locked after three failed attempts this morning, so nobody can edit per-tenant rate quotas right now. Tenants hitting their caps will see throttle errors until we get back in — please set expectations on any incoming complaints. Dario from platform confirmed the lockout clears only with a manual recovery unlock, not a timer. Once unlocked, quotas sync within five minutes. The recovery passphrase to reopen the vault is below.

strongbox words: holax-rusax-jorath-aldeth